In the sheer density of the mix—featuring Elton John's piano and vocals, Trent Reznor’s synths, and multi-tracked guitars—can easily become overwhelming. FLAC provides the fidelity needed to isolate each element, letting you appreciate Elton's subtle piano counter-melodies underneath the heavy distortion. 3. The album's lyrics explore themes of mortality, relationships, and personal growth, often with a darkly comedic tone. Josh Homme's vocal delivery is particularly noteworthy, conveying a sense of vulnerability and introspection.
